There is one situation in which you might want to choose FAT or FAT32 as your file system. If it is necessary to have a computer that will sometimes run an earlier version of Windows and other times run Windows 2k/XP/Vista, you will need to have a FAT or FAT32 partition as the primary (or startup) partition on the hard disk. Most earlier versions of Windows cannot access a partition if it uses the latest version of NTFS. The two exceptions are Windows 2000 and Windows NT 4.0 with Service Pack 4 or later. Windows NT 4.0 with Service Pack 4 or later has access to partitions with the latest version of NTFS, but with some limitations: It cannot access files that have been stored using NTFS features that did not exist when Windows NT 4.0 was released. For anything other than a situation with multiple operating systems, however, the recommended file system is NTFS.

PowerBoot is a Freeware solution for people who want to run some certain applications on their cellular phones upon booting up. PowerBoot maintains a startup list of applications and run them when the phone is switched on. Phone users can modify the startup list in PowerBoot. It is just like the Microsoft Windows startup folder on PC.
PowerBoot is designed for advanced mobile phone users. User determines which applications he wants to run and selects them in PowerBoot. The user himself should ensure his selected applications would not cause any problem.

Now a days usb devices are common.USB flash drives, Card reader, hard drives and so on to make our life easy. But they have a negative side also which is spreading Viruses.
All over the world (specially in Pakistan and India) USB devices are the source of spreading viruses. Even antivirus software's are unable to stop and remove them (e.g Symantec). These virus are real headache.They disable Task Manger, Folder Options, Regedit, run command etc. So there is a need for such type of software which can stop these. So I brought a software for you.
USB Firewall blocks all virus and other willful programs that try to spread in your system when an USB device is inserted. The application runs in background task and alerts you immediately in case of try of intrusion. You can stop the program and delete the file associated with. USB Firewall doesn’t need any virus definition update. USB FireWall can too clean your hard disk partition from auto launched application.
USB Firewall is an application which protects you from all malicious programs which try to launch itself as soon as an USB device is inserted. It will inform you if ever a such program exists in your USB peripherals. You can remove the malicious file and the file autorun.inf associated with just one click.
As soon as USB Firewall is launching, it works in background task, its window is shown only when one program tries to launch out automatically from an USB peripheral.
USB Firewall is a freeware and its functionality is limited, if ever the malicious program is already present in your system, it tries to stop it but a patch or an Antivirus program is much more adapted to this kind of problem.
USB Firewall can too clean all your partitions for auto launched Application from partition by deleting autorun.inf file and its associated application.

Y-Browser is a free filemanager application designed for S60 3rd edition Symbian smartphones. All testing is done with Nokia S60 devices only, but it should work as well with other manufacturers S60 smartphones.
Currently Y-Browser only supports 3rd edition S60 mobile phones. No plans to support for earlier edition S60 or UIQ mobile phones are planned.
